Benazolin is a member of the class of benzothiazoles that is 4-chloro-1,3-benzothiazol-2(3H)-one which is substituted on the nitrogen by a carboxymethyl group and at position 4 by chlorine. A post-emergence herbicide used (generally as a salt or ester) for the control of annual weeds in wheat and oilseed rape. It is not approved for use with the European Union. It has a role as a herbicide and a synthetic auxin. It is a member of benzothiazoles, a monocarboxylic acid and an organochlorine pesticide. It is a conjugate acid of a benazolin(1-).


Moderately toxic by ingestion. Anherbicide. When heated to decomposition it emits toxicfumes of SOx, Cl-, and NOx.

Benazolin is primarily excreted in the urine as N-[2-chloro-6-(methylsulfinyl)phenyl]glycine and N-[N-[2-chloro-6-(methylthio)phenyl]glycinyl]aniline. Acid-labile conjugates of benazolin acid and N-[2-chloro- 6-(methylthio)phenylglycine] are also formed in small amounts. The acute oral LD50for rat and mice are >5000 mg/kg and >4000 mg/kg, respectively. See Table 21 for a list of toxicological data for benazolin.

Benazolin Use and Manufacturing

Methods of Manufacturing

O-Chloroaniline reacts with ammonium thiocyanate to prepare o-chlorophenyl thiourea, then cyclize with chlorine gas to prepare 2-amino-4-chlorobenzothiazole, and then diazotize and hydrolyze to prepare 2-hydroxy-4 -Chlorobenzothiazole, finally reacts with ethyl chloroformate to produce ethyl chlorphenir, which is hydrolyzed to form chlorphenir

Uses

Suitable for weeding in sensitive crop rape fields


Benazolin is a selective systemic herbicide developed in the 1960s that has growth-regulatory action in susceptible plants. Structurally, it is a benzothiazolacetic acid and is unrelated to the four major groups of synthetic auxins discussed thus far. Benazolin controls a range of annual broadleaf weeds in alfalfa (Medicago sativa), canola (Brassica spp.), cereals, clover (Trifolium spp.), corn (Zea mays), grassland, and flax (Linum usitatissimum), and it has a relatively low persistence in the environment.
